EVAP Purge Signal Delay valve - Engine Stalling

Article No.
83-3-29

STALLS DURING TRAFFIC STOPS AFTER EXTENDED IDLING IN HIGH TEMPERATURES - 3.8L ENGINE

LIGHT TRUCKS:
1983 F100

CALIBRATIONS:
3-55D, 3-56D

If one of the above mentioned vehicle/engine calibrations stalls during traffic stops after a long idle in hot weather, service by modifying the purge control system.

Figure 32:




Figure 33:





Using Figure 32 as a guide for automatic transmission vehicles (calibration 3-56D), and Figure 33 as a guide for (calibration 3-55D) manual transmission vehicles, remove the EVAP purge signal delay valve. Replace the valve with a straight vacuum hose connector.





Obtain an Authorized Modifications decal and list the date, dealer number and summary of alterations performed. Select a prominent place adjacent to the Vehicle Emission Control Information decal suitable for installing the Authorized Modifications decal. Clean the area, install the decal and cover it with a clear plastic decal shield.
